基于ad7891的车辆称重系统设计:差分对创建

需积分: 41 46 下载量 46 浏览量 更新于2024-08-07 收藏 5.68MB PDF 举报
"基于ad7891的车辆称重采集系统设计,使用Allegro软件进行差分对的创建,是Allegro教程的一部分,涵盖了焊盘制作、封装建立、元器件布局以及PCB布线等核心内容。" 在电子设计自动化(EDA)领域,Cadence的Allegro软件是一款广泛使用的PCB设计工具。本教程重点介绍了如何在Allegro中创建差分对,这对于高精度的数据传输和噪声抑制至关重要,尤其在ad7891这样的高精度车辆称重采集系统中。 差分对是电路设计中的一个重要概念,它由两个信号线组成,它们以相反的相位传输相同的信号。这种设计能够显著降低共模干扰,提高信号完整性,减少电磁干扰(EMI),确保数据传输的准确性和稳定性。在创建差分对时,通常会使用"Create Differential Pair"对话框,如图4.9所示。在这个对话框中,设计师可以设置对内的信号线间距、角度、路由策略等参数,以优化信号性能。 焊盘制作是PCB设计的第一步,Allegro的PadDesigner工具允许用户自定义焊盘形状和尺寸,满足不同元器件的焊接需求。例如,1.1章节讲述了如何使用PadDesigner制作焊盘,并特别提到1.2章节如何制作适用于热风焊接的圆形焊盘,这对于确保焊接质量和可靠性至关重要。 封装建立则涉及到2.1至2.3章节的内容,包括新建封装文件、设置库路径以及绘制元件封装。封装是元器件在PCB上的物理表示,正确的封装设计能确保元器件正确地与电路板对齐并连接。 元器件布局(3.1至3.3章节)是设计流程中的关键环节,设计师需要将元器件合理地放置在电路板上,考虑电气性能、散热、机械强度等因素。导入网络表(2.3章节)能帮助快速定位元器件和连接关系,而摆放元器件(3.3章节)则需要兼顾功能和空间限制。 最后,PCB布线(4.1至4.2.2章节)是设计的核心部分。4.2.1章节讲解了对象设置,包括线宽、过孔大小等,而4.2.2章节特别提到了如何在Allegro中建立差分对。差分对的布线规则需要遵循特定的约束,比如保持一定的线间距、使用特定的布线策略等,以保证信号的差分特性。 这个教程深入浅出地讲解了从焊盘设计到差分对创建的整个PCB设计流程,对于理解ad7891车辆称重采集系统的硬件实现以及掌握Allegro软件操作具有重要价值。通过学习和实践,设计师可以更有效地完成高精度、低噪声的电子系统设计。